Onboarding note for the weekly eng sync: PackSentry is our typo-squatting scanner. It watches the internal registry at Fernwhistle Labs and flags packages whose names sit within edit distance two of popular dependencies. New hires should clone the scanner repo and copy the sample env file. The registry API token goes on the next line.

vault entry, yagep-yagef: COURIER_KEY13=8965fb29ff62d

Dependency pinning defaults have changed. Previously, transitive dependencies floated within minor ranges; all dependencies are now pinned to exact versions, with upgrades gated through the Verity review queue. Lockfile verification is mandatory at build time, and unsigned registries are rejected outright. For the security review, note that exceptions require a documented waiver and expire after ninety days. These defaults apply to every repository in the Spanhold organization. The policy values enforced by the build system are as follows.

settings of fahag-haduf:
[ulaox]
port = 8443
region = south-2
host = ulaox.lumiccorp.internal
timeout_ms = 500
retries = 8

Quick heads-up on Pinwheel UI versioning: we cut a minor release every sprint, and anything touching component props needs a changeset file in the PR. No changeset, no merge — the bot will nag you. Majors are rare and go through the design council first. The full policy, with examples of what counts as breaking, lives on the internal page below.

wiki page, bahip-yahip: https://grafana.qirvanlabs.corp/browse/display/projects/cc3a1b9dbfc9

Handover — Chronoply report exports

Hey, passing this off before my leave. The timezone bug in scheduled exports is mostly fixed: we now pin everything to the workspace zone, not the server's. One edge case around DST boundaries remains — see my draft PR. The export admin tool unlocks with the recovery phrase below.

recovery phrase for fajeg-kawep: druix-gorius-briax-ulaeth-fraox-lammir-pelox-jormir-pelwyn-julir